Safety regulations
 WARNING: switch off and remove 
the plug from the electric socket 
before fixing, cleaning or disentan-
gling the lead.
 Use a highly insulated extension 
lead that complies with the regula-
tions in force.
 Make sure, before each start up, 
that the extension lead is out of the 
cutting area.
 Wear close fitting clothes and 
protective clothing, outdoor rubber 
gloves and rubber footwear are 
recommended. Always wear suitable 
protection for the eyes, such as pro-
tective goggles.
 NEVER bring the hedge trimmer 
near to the body or clothes when 
you switch it on or when it is working. 
Before switching it on, make sure that 
nothing comes into contact with the 
blades.
 To protect your legs, wear long trou-
sers, making sure that you have both 
feet placed firmly on the ground and 
that you are not unbalanced.
 DO NOT leave the appliance unat-
tended when it is connected to the 
power supply.
 NEVER use electrical appliances 
when you are tired or under the 
effects of medicine, alcohol or other 
drugs.
 Always keep the hedge trimmer out 
of the reach of children. Anybody pre-
sent while you are working must be 
kept at a safe distance.
 Always follow local safety rules and 
relative regulations.
 DO NOT use the hedge trimmer in 
potentially explosive environments: it 
is a good idea for the operator to 
always have with him a suitable first 
aid kit.  
 NEVER use the lead to carry the 
appliance or pull on the lead to sepa-
rate the connections. Keep the lead 
away from sources of heat, oil and 
sharp edges.
 Before use always check that both 
the electric lead and the extension do 
not have faulty insulation due to cuts 
and worn places.
 Immediately replace a damaged 
lead.
 Always use your appliance as indi-
cated in this manual. This appliance 
is designed to be used in an upright 
position and if it is used in any other 
way, it may cause an accident.
 Those who are not familiar with this 
type of appliance or who have not 
read this manual must not use your 
appliance.
 DO NOT use solvents or cleaning 
agents to clean your appliance. Use a 
blunt scraper to remove dirt.
 Always disconnect from the power 
supply before cleaning.
 We would also recommend that 
inexperienced users receive instruc-
tion on the correct safe use of hedge 
trimmers before use.
 To ensure maximum safety and long 
life of the product, only use original 
accessories and spare parts.
